Ke Nako Mall Vodashop

This is a company owned by ImbiCom and it is a Imbizo Investment owned retail shop. It is based in Kenako Mall service a unique industrial area and has an Internet Cafe within the Vodashop. It is a vodacom franchise focusing in direct consumer services.